UN Security Council Approves US Version of Gaza Ceasefire Agreement, Hamas Welcomes

Reported about 1 year ago

On June 11, 2024, the United Nations Security Council voted overwhelmingly to pass the Gaza corridor ceasefire agreement proposed by US President Biden, with Hamas also welcoming the decision. With Russia abstaining, all 14 members of the Security Council voted in favor. The resolution mentioned that Israel had accepted a three-stage ceasefire agreement, and Hamas stated their willingness to cooperate with relevant parties to implement the proposal. Washington continues to pressure Israel and Hamas, with US Secretary of State Blinken making his eighth visit to the Middle East to promote the ceasefire agreement. Concerns arise due to significant changes in Israeli politics impacting the ceasefire proposal.

COVID-19 Cases Increase by 328 Last Week with 20 Deaths; CDC Issues Warning: Epidemic Warming Up and Entering Pandemic Phase

Reported about 1 year ago

As Taiwan enters a flu-like phase following the mask mandate lift, the Central Epidemic Command Center (CDC) warns that the country reported 328 new confirmed local COVID-19 cases with complications and 20 deaths from June 4th to June 10th, indicating a rise compared to the previous week and suggesting an escalating epidemic entering the pandemic phase. With over 2.76 million doses administered, the vaccination rate stands at 11.36%, emphasizing the importance of getting vaccinated to reduce severe outcomes. Surveillance data reveals predominant variants as JN.1, KP.2, and KP.3, with the CDC urging the public to continue monitoring the variant spread and encouraging high-risk individuals to complete their vaccination doses for enhanced protection against severe illness or death.

Japanese Yen Depreciation Causes Inflation Impact: Prices of 417 Food Items in Japan Increase in May

Reported about 1 year ago

The depreciation of the Japanese yen has led to significant inflation in Japan, impacting the cost of living for its people. With examples cited from Hokkaido, where subsidies for electricity and gas have been halted, causing increased living expenses, the prices of 417 food items surged in May. Imported olive oil, for instance, doubled in price, leaving many shocked. The continuous rise in prices along with increased living expenses have made it difficult for the Japanese populace, with even basic items like olive oil becoming unaffordable luxury goods, affecting households and restaurants heavily reliant on it.
